Qualcomm Inc., a U.S.-based smartphone chip designer, said Thursday that it will appeal a decision handed down by Taiwan's Fair Trade Commission (FTC) to slap a more-than NT$23 billion (US$760 million) fine for violation of the country's antitrust regulations.
